Producer

Château Meyney

Château Meyney, a hidden gem of Bordeaux, produces wines that echo the elegance of the terroir. Renowned for its rich blend of Cabernet Sauvignon, Merlot, and Petit Verdot, the wines exhibit a symphony of dark fruits, earthy nuances, and subtle spices. Aged in oak, they develop luscious tannins and a velvety finish. Since its establishment in the 17th century, Château Meyney has cultivated a tradition of refinement, making it a notable contributor to the region’s heritage.

Grape

Carménère

In the sun-drenched valleys of Chile, where the Andes cradle vineyards in their verdant embrace, the Carménère grape ripens, cloaked in deep purple. Its wine spills forth with aromas of blackberry and a hint of green bell pepper, evoking the crispness of summer mornings. Rich and velvety on the palate, it unfurls layers of dark fruit mingled with a whisper of baking spice. Can a single sip truly encapsulate centuries of resilience and rediscovery?
